mirror of
https://github.com/acemod/ACE3.git
synced 2024-08-30 18:23:18 +00:00
Overheating - Fix jamming sound (#7463)
* This sound was heard all over the map * secondaryWeapon changed to handgunWeapon * add jamming sound * add yourself to AUTHORS.txt
This commit is contained in:
parent
71da4360b8
commit
d9054e1c52
@ -120,6 +120,7 @@ nomisum <nomisum@gmail.com>
|
|||||||
OnkelDisMaster <onkeldismaster@gmail.com>
|
OnkelDisMaster <onkeldismaster@gmail.com>
|
||||||
Orbis2358 <mgkid3310@naver.com>
|
Orbis2358 <mgkid3310@naver.com>
|
||||||
oscarmolinadev
|
oscarmolinadev
|
||||||
|
Panisher (Tushino Serious Games) <panisher333@gmail.com>
|
||||||
PaxJaromeMalues <seemax1991@gmail.com>
|
PaxJaromeMalues <seemax1991@gmail.com>
|
||||||
PiZZADOX <509thParachuteInfantry@gmail.com>
|
PiZZADOX <509thParachuteInfantry@gmail.com>
|
||||||
Phyma <sethramstrom@gmail.com>
|
Phyma <sethramstrom@gmail.com>
|
||||||
|
@ -36,7 +36,7 @@ if (_weapon in _jammedWeapons) then {
|
|||||||
if (_weapon == primaryWeapon _unit) then {
|
if (_weapon == primaryWeapon _unit) then {
|
||||||
playSound QGVAR(fixing_rifle);
|
playSound QGVAR(fixing_rifle);
|
||||||
} else {
|
} else {
|
||||||
if (_weapon == secondaryWeapon _unit) then {
|
if (_weapon == handgunWeapon _unit) then {
|
||||||
playSound QGVAR(fixing_pistol);
|
playSound QGVAR(fixing_pistol);
|
||||||
};
|
};
|
||||||
};
|
};
|
||||||
|
@ -40,6 +40,14 @@ if (_ammo > 0) then {
|
|||||||
}, [_unit, _weapon, _ammo]] call CBA_fnc_execNextFrame;
|
}, [_unit, _weapon, _ammo]] call CBA_fnc_execNextFrame;
|
||||||
};
|
};
|
||||||
|
|
||||||
|
if (_weapon == primaryWeapon _unit) then {
|
||||||
|
playSound QGVAR(jamming_rifle);
|
||||||
|
} else {
|
||||||
|
if (_weapon == handgunWeapon _unit) then {
|
||||||
|
playSound QGVAR(jamming_pistol);
|
||||||
|
};
|
||||||
|
};
|
||||||
|
|
||||||
// only display the hint once, after you try to shoot an already jammed weapon
|
// only display the hint once, after you try to shoot an already jammed weapon
|
||||||
GVAR(knowAboutJam) = false;
|
GVAR(knowAboutJam) = false;
|
||||||
|
|
||||||
@ -55,7 +63,7 @@ if (_unit getVariable [QGVAR(JammingActionID), -1] == -1) then {
|
|||||||
};
|
};
|
||||||
|
|
||||||
private _statement = {
|
private _statement = {
|
||||||
playSound3D ["a3\sounds_f\weapons\Other\dry9.wss", _this select 0];
|
playSound3D ["a3\sounds_f\weapons\Other\dry9.wss", _this select 0, false, eyePos (_this select 0), 1, 1, 15];
|
||||||
|
|
||||||
if (!(missionNamespace getVariable [QGVAR(knowAboutJam), false]) && {(_this select 1) ammo currentWeapon (_this select 1) > 0} && {GVAR(DisplayTextOnJam)}) then {
|
if (!(missionNamespace getVariable [QGVAR(knowAboutJam), false]) && {(_this select 1) ammo currentWeapon (_this select 1) > 0} && {GVAR(DisplayTextOnJam)}) then {
|
||||||
[localize LSTRING(WeaponJammed)] call EFUNC(common,displayTextStructured);
|
[localize LSTRING(WeaponJammed)] call EFUNC(common,displayTextStructured);
|
||||||
|
Loading…
Reference in New Issue
Block a user